Transaction 068b26c8b468ed16bfc77c74a58eca09fdae1b93526b0dd0c2c2800d07458516

2 Input
2 Outputs
  • 068b26c8b468ed16bfc77c74a58eca09fdae1b93526b0dd0c2c2800d07458516:0
  • value  1503496
    address  3563rqupbh6NsbAaWMMBfa3rrMjq5x5UUN
  • 068b26c8b468ed16bfc77c74a58eca09fdae1b93526b0dd0c2c2800d07458516:1
  • value  572869
    address  14cf39QFmSUeGheZ3u6ETzv9a1J5MRjhLd